Transaction 1740a5210b7c159938457186a2af9c24019fcc5c94dc25e02c98faf99e6628cf
1 Input
1 Output
-
1740a5210b7c159938457186a2af9c24019fcc5c94dc25e02c98faf99e6628cf:0
- value
- 3325869
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cef9773de424edce2497abba98df4ac0ba758fe
- address
- bc1qmnhewu77gf8decjf02a6nr054s96wk8704md7r